How this is calculated

Already covered means a mapping runs from a control in GDPR to that control. Likely covered means no direct mapping exists but both frameworks map to the same control in a third standard. New work means neither. We keep those separate rather than adding them into one friendlier number, because blending them would present a two-hop inference as a verified fact.

Coverage is not symmetric. Run it the other way and you will get a different number; both are correct.

From 332,959 cross-framework control mappings across 723 frameworks, 531 of them verified against their source documents. It does not tell you that you are compliant: a mapped control means the two standards ask for the same thing, not that you have done it.
